#314d7c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#314d7c is composed of 19.2% red, 30.2%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.5% cyan, 37.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 217.6 degrees, a saturation of 43.4% and a lightness of 33.9%. #314d7c color hex could be obtained by blending #629af8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#314d7c color description : Dark moderate blue.
#314d7c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#314d7c has RGB values of R:49, G:77,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 3231100.
